    Dempsey and Wills didn't go from state to state signing contracts and the promoters didn't print tickets as part of an elaborate hoax.

    http://postimg.org/image/90d7txg81/

    The fighters wanted to fight. But different individuals blocked it (for their own reasons). For example, the NY Athletic Commission insisted the two fight, and the governor of NY (Al Smith) told Dempsey and Rickard not to do it. The governor appoints people to sit on the athletic commission. So it didn't happen in New York. The Athletic Commission and the Governor were at odds, but Dempsey and Rickard sided with the governor. Then the Athletic Commission wouldn't let Dempsey fight in New York. It was just a ****ing match between bureaucrats.

    Everybody in the 1920s wasn't jumping up and down for Dempsey to fight Wills, only to have Dempsey refuse. Some people would try to stage it, and others would block it.
